Output 4066856fb95e9ea73937e40dc24fdb63f9c17dd61777e03bf34dbbf62ac8d0e6:0

value
2008347
script pubkey
OP_HASH160 OP_PUSHBYTES_20 02ec8c6e3ad30e72586e668ebb0852677edb7c7a OP_EQUAL
address
31xUecHuSr8HWLS6HDj1XrYefUJcVkwLue
transaction
4066856fb95e9ea73937e40dc24fdb63f9c17dd61777e03bf34dbbf62ac8d0e6
spent
true